- Introduce getTelemetryLevel/getTelemetryDebug that prefer VITE_TELEMETRY_* and fall back to MAIN_/RENDERER_ variants for cross-process consistency - Add shouldLogDebug and gate verbose logs on debug=true or level=VERBOSE - Add guarded request/response/result logs to the main OTEL IPC relay for trace exports - Expose telemetry utils (level/debug/shouldLogDebug) to window in the renderer - Defaults remain NORMAL/false to avoid noise and simplify troubleshooting
WalkthroughIntroduces environment-driven telemetry debug utilities across main, renderer, and analytics modules. Replaces unconditional console logging with guards using shouldLogDebug for OTEL IPC tracing and Grafana Tempo verification. Adds verbose logs for 7TV WebSocket handler registration in ConnectionManager without altering functional behavior. Changes

Summary
VITE_flags for telemetry configuration accessible across all processesChanges
VITE_TELEMETRY_DEBUGandVITE_TELEMETRY_LEVELin addition to existingMAIN_VITE_*andRENDERER_VITE_*flagsshouldLogDebug()functions that gate verbose OTEL export logsConfiguration
The following environment variables now work across all processes:
VITE_TELEMETRY_DEBUG=true- Enable debug loggingVITE_TELEMETRY_LEVEL=VERBOSE- Set telemetry level (also enables debug logging)Legacy process-specific flags still work:
MAIN_VITE_TELEMETRY_DEBUG,RENDERER_VITE_TELEMETRY_DEBUGMAIN_VITE_TELEMETRY_LEVEL,RENDERER_VITE_TELEMETRY_LEVELTest Plan
